In 2015, the Berryessa Snow Mountain region became a national monument. The monument status brought protections to the area’s biologically diverse landscape.  But one large swath of land, nestled in the monument’s center, was excluded from protection. Now environmental groups and tribes are trying to fix that.   Reporter: Manola Secaira, CapRadio Governor Gavin Newsom warned of a more than $31 billion shortfall when he released his revised state spending plan last week.
